A set of chemical reactions can be said to be "collectively autocatalytic" if a number of those reactions produce, as reaction products, catalysts for enough of the … WebA catalyst is a substance that increases the rate of a chemical reaction without being consumed in the reaction. A catalyst works by providing a different pathway for the reaction, one that has a lower activation energy than the uncatalyzed pathway. This lower activation energy means that a larger fraction of collisions are successful at a ... WebNov 13, 2024 · An example would be the reduction of Fe 3+ by the vanadium ion V 3+: \[\ce{V^{3+} + Fe^{3+} → V^{4+} + Fe^{2+}}\] This reaction is catalyzed by either Cu + or Cu 3+, and the rate is proportional to the concentration of V 3+ and of the copper ion, but independent of the Fe 3+ concentration.
